About Pediatric Gastroenterology

Our team of gastroenterologists provide testing and treatment for children and adolescents who have problems of the digestive system, including the stomach, intestines, liver and pancreas.
We diagnose and treat a wide variety of conditions that affect your child’s digestive system, including:
- Inflammatory bowel disease (IBD)
- Celiac disease (gluten intolerance)
- Food allergies
- Gastroesophageal reflux disease (GERD)
- Malabsorption disorders; bowel transplantation
- Liver disorders
- Pancreatic insufficiency
- Acute and chronic pancreatitis
- Eosinophilic disorders
Our services include:
- Gastrointestinal endoscopy
- pH probe monitoring
- Liver biopsy
- Motility tests
- Capsule endoscopy
